Transaction fdda253e24e64b14af7061c9c7fad725b1e575f874e349672a990f0da06a892d
1 Input
1 Output
-
fdda253e24e64b14af7061c9c7fad725b1e575f874e349672a990f0da06a892d:0
- value
- 251890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 26856ec969539347e9ce2ce5667cfed8c8ab9fe6 OP_EQUAL
- address
- 35ChSuPX7K8bhuaUY52kqYeJgiEktc6snn